The cheapest way to get from White Plains to Holbrook is to drive which costs $11 - $17 and takes 1h 19m.
The fastest way to get from White Plains to Holbrook is to drive which takes 1h 19m and costs $11 - $17.
No, there is no direct train from White Plains to Holbrook. However, there are services departing from White Plains and arriving at Ronkonkoma via Grand Central Terminal and Jamaica.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 10m.
The distance between White Plains and Holbrook is 75 miles. The road distance is 61.3 miles.
The best way to get from White Plains to Holbrook without a car is to train which takes 3h 10m and costs $25 - $50.
It takes approximately 3h 10m to get from White Plains to Holbrook, including transfers.
White Plains to Holbrook train services, operated by Metro-North Railroad (MNR), depart from White Plains station.
White Plains to Holbrook train services, operated by Metro-North Railroad (MNR), arrive at Grand Central Terminal station.
Yes, the driving distance between White Plains to Holbrook is 61 miles. It takes approximately 1h 19m to drive from White Plains to Holbrook.
